From Ireland, Iowa, New Orleans, Dublin, New York and beyond, the short stories in this collection explore a wide range of themes: secrets in the past, challenged sexual identity, losing one’s faith, getting old, unsatisfactory answers to questions, advice to your younger self, the power of a Native American artifact, hazards for women in research, a woman pilot trying to join the “boys club,” love is not all it appears to be.
Über die Autorin bzw. den Autor: MARY BEHAN is a former professor of neuroscience. Now retired, she devotes her time to writing fiction, memoir, and short stories. Her first book, Abbey Girls, is a memoir she wrote with her sister, Valerie Behan, about their childhood in Ireland. Her debut novel, A Measured Thread, set in Wisconsin and Ireland, was named a Top 100 Indie Book in 2020, a finalist in the Page Turner Awards, and an eLit medal winner. Kernels, a collection of short stories, was published in 2021 and is a 2022 Shelf Unbound Best Indie award winner. Her stories have been published in the Irish literary journal, Crossways, and received Honorable Mention in the Writer's Digest Writing Competition. Mary lives with her husband in the Driftless Area of southwest Wisconsin. Visit her at mvbehan.com.
